Course structure

• Foundations of Conflict Resolution in Engineering Contexts
• Negotiation Strategies for Technical Disputes
• Mediation Techniques for Cross-Disciplinary Teams
• Ethical Decision-Making in Engineering Conflicts
• Communication Skills for Collaborative Problem-Solving
• Systems Thinking and Conflict Analysis in Engineering Projects
• Leadership and Team Dynamics in High-Stakes Environments
• Legal and Regulatory Frameworks in Engineering Disputes
• Cultural Competence in Global Engineering Collaborations
• Case Studies in Conflict Resolution for Technological Innovations

The Graduate Certificate in Conflict Resolution for Engineering Advancements equips professionals with the skills to manage disputes and foster collaboration in technical environments. This program focuses on resolving conflicts that arise during engineering projects, ensuring smoother project execution and innovation.


Key learning outcomes include mastering negotiation techniques, understanding conflict dynamics in engineering teams, and applying mediation strategies to complex technical challenges. Participants also gain expertise in communication and leadership, essential for driving consensus in multidisciplinary settings.
